tests: make HGCATAPULTSERVERPIPE imply HGTESTCATAPULTSERVERPIPE
I had attempted to do this before, but missed this case. This makes it so that
one can do the following to get catapult traces that include both the .t test
name (and non-hg commands run by that .t test) *and* the hg-internal tracing, in
one trace:
HGCATAPULTSERVERPIPE=/tmp/catapult.pipe run-tests.py <args>
Without this change, we need to specify both `HG{,TEST}CATAPULTSERVERPIPE`; if
we specify just the TEST one, we only get the .t tests (no hg-internals), which
is working as intended. If we specify the non-TEST one, we only get the
hg-internals (not the rest of the .t test), which was not intended.
If you want to restore the previous behavior (just hg internals, not the stuff
from the .t tests), run like:
HGTESTCATAPULTSERVERPIPE=/dev/null \
HGCATAPULTSERVERPIPE=/tmp/catapult.pipe \
run-tests.py <args>

#!/bin/sh
#
# This is an example of using HGEDITOR to create of diff to review the
# changes while committing.
# If you want to pass your favourite editor some other parameters
# only for Mercurial, modify this:
case "${EDITOR}" in
"")
EDITOR="vi"
;;
emacs)
EDITOR="$EDITOR -nw"
;;
gvim|vim)
EDITOR="$EDITOR -f -o"
;;
esac
HGTMP=""
cleanup_exit() {
rm -rf "$HGTMP"
}
# Remove temporary files even if we get interrupted
trap "cleanup_exit" 0 # normal exit
trap "exit 255" HUP INT QUIT ABRT TERM
HGTMP=$(mktemp -d ${TMPDIR-/tmp}/hgeditor.XXXXXX)
[ x$HGTMP != x -a -d $HGTMP ] || {
echo "Could not create temporary directory! Exiting." 1>&2
exit 1
}
(
grep '^HG: changed' "$1" | cut -b 13- | while read changed; do
"$HG" diff "$changed" >> "$HGTMP/diff"
done
)
cat "$1" > "$HGTMP/msg"
MD5=$(which md5sum 2>/dev/null) || \
MD5=$(which md5 2>/dev/null)
[ -x "${MD5}" ] && CHECKSUM=`${MD5} "$HGTMP/msg"`
if [ -s "$HGTMP/diff" ]; then
$EDITOR "$HGTMP/msg" "$HGTMP/diff" || exit $?
else
$EDITOR "$HGTMP/msg" || exit $?
fi
[ -x "${MD5}" ] && (echo "$CHECKSUM" | ${MD5} -c >/dev/null 2>&1 && exit 13)
mv "$HGTMP/msg" "$1"
exit $?
